No longer kid/family friendly! This was our 5th time staying at this KOA and my kids felt they didn't enjoy this stay as they had the years before. My children have always requested this KOA for their Spring vacation every year which is so unfortunate that they felt this way. Pool toys are no longer allowed in the pool but the rule board states nothing of the such. The elderly and snow birds are allowed to have the largest float loungers and beverages in the pool but kids can't play with toys. My kids and myself were literally the only ones in the entire pool area and a gentleman came out and said they couldn't play catch with a 3 inch mesh sponge pool ball/toy and that there not allowed in the pool. We read the pool rules and nothing states no pool toys allowed or no playing catch allowed in the pool. Also while talking family walks around the camp after dark some of the staff would shine extremely bright lights on us like your being checked on over and over. The lights were so bright and literally blinding that they shined on you that I had to keep covering my eyes. I'm all for keeping the grounds safe but that felt a little extreme with nothing warranting it. So unfortunate that this facility has shifted its priorities away from being kid/family friendly and seem to now cater to the snow birds/elders.

The campground is nicely maintained. It’s difficult to access from area city streets if in a large motorhome which require a wide turning radius. The main reason for my poor review is the extreme rudeness of the woman at the office on checkout. It’s not what she told me when I asked for an extra hour for checkout to avoid severe weather. It’s the way she told me. She couldn’t have acted more bothered and inconvenienced while basically telling me to get the hell out on time. That sealed the deal for me never returning to this campground on my frequent trips from our home in Orlando.

my family and i stood in a delux cabin (cl07) for 6 days . we found the cabin to be very nice. we had 2 rooms. one with a queen bed and the other room had 2 sets of bunk beds. the cabin also had a sofa bed. for 5 of us it was comfy. Raquel was very helpful with extra towels, and bedding when we needed it. we loved the view of thw water and used the fire pit every day. the grill was very clean and worked great. the campground is perfectly located close to so many things to do , ee went to 2 museums, and distillery and a couple shopping spot. Definitely will return
